Genuinely like the show but some guests just don't work. Mary Chapin Carpenter (whose early stuff I liked on record) doesn't really interract in the "session". She just sings her usual material like she's in a studio somewhere - complete with in-ear monitors. Kind of pointless. It even looks like she's miming for part of some tracks, but I guess that could just be the video editing being slightly adrift. The same goes for Cara Dillon (not that I've ever been a fan of the girly-tweeness of her delivery; it seems even worse in a grown woman). Bland product promotion.

The best parts are the interraction between the musicians. Michael McGoldrick and John McCusker, etc., are worth their weight in gold. What's required from the singers is that they use the occasion to do something different; to bring something to the party that helps create something new, rather than treating the assembled luminaries as a pick up band to promote the latest record.
